Violent Road Rage Escalates in Athens Outside Biscuit Basket, Second Attack This Month

Wayne Ford via Online Athens

The second reported road rage incident in the Athens area this month, where the honk of a horn angered a motorist to the point he punched and knocked out a man at a store on Boulevard near Chase Street in Athens. Police say the assault was caught on video outside the Biscuit Basket.

When the officer arrived, he noted the victim had a cut on his neck and was bleeding profusely from the mouth with a possible fractured jaw. On December 2nd, a man from Texas reported to police that someone pulled a gun on him after he honked at a motorist who he thought was driving too close on Lexington Road. Police are looking for suspects in both incidents.
